BlackBerry Unified Endpoint Management (UEM)

BlackBerry Unified Endpoint Management (UEM) is an endpoint management and policy control solution for users, devices, apps and policies, across platforms including iOS, Android, Windows 10®, macOS, and Chrome OS.

Configuring the Connector for BlackBerry UEM

To configure Lucidum to ingest data from BlackBerry UEM:

  1. Log in to Lucidum.

  2. In the left pane, click Connector.

  3. In the Connector page, click Add Connector.

  4. Scroll until you find the Connector you want to configure. Click Connect. The Settings page appears.

  5. In the Settings page, enter the following:

    • Host (required): The hostname or IP address of the Blackberry UEM server

    • Port (required): The port of the Blackberry UEM server, default is 18084

    • Tenant ID (required): The organization’s tenant ID (previously known as SRPID), also referred to as 'tenantGuid' in web service routes

    • Username and Password (required): Blackberry UEM username and password

    • Verify SSL. For future use.

  6. To test the configuration, click Test.

    • If the connector is configured correctly, Lucidum displays a list of services that are accessible with the connector.

    • If the connector is not configured correctly, Lucidum displays an error message.
